Output 1077e5c7cebc2d690071e70a8fddfd52e0b24f30d9c904b37db4ec8d29076aac:1

value
8912830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5b18ab81a65605c53a99bdc27dfad51c8477eb OP_EQUAL
address
3HDmveA9S6ctwgvoysAgiqrnhM5AqwNcbm
transaction
1077e5c7cebc2d690071e70a8fddfd52e0b24f30d9c904b37db4ec8d29076aac
spent
true